. Body strongly convex. Dark brown with bronze sheen especially on carinae, shiny, dorsum with extremely short fine setation (50×), underside, tarsi and antennae dark reddish-brown, setation yellowish-brown.
<emphasis id="B5A91854110EFFB6FCA1AEE51A5293C8" box="[831,888,468,492]" italics="true" pageId="84" pageNumber="189">Head</emphasis>
: W/L ratio = 1.79; clypeal apex obtuse, apical projection strongly developed and sexually dimorphic, sides relatively rounded with slightly unaligned genae; dorsal ocular area absent, genal canthus indistinct, ventral ocular area small-sized, genae acute, distinctly protruding outwards, genal suture indistinct; head dorsal surface covered by large impressed simple punctures on vertex becoming transversely comma-shaped on frons and clypeus (clearly as a result of the fusion of two or more simple punctures). Interpunctural distance equal to or inferior than punctural diameter. Frons bearing a longitudinal irregular swelling extending to the proximal portion of clypeus.
<emphasis id="B5A91854110EFFB6FAA5AC041C8E9168" box="[1339,1444,821,844]" italics="true" pageId="84" pageNumber="189">Pronotum</emphasis>
: subrectangular (dorsal view) (W/L ratio = 1.87), convex, fore angles broadly subtruncate; pronotal disc covered by short large impressed simple punctures becoming shallow- er and horseshoe-shaped with opening directed outwards punctures at sides and base, each one bearing a fine setigerous pore inside, interpunctural distance about equal to punctural diameter; pronotal bead present only along fore margin; pronotal base distinctly raised in correspondence with scutellum; fore margin distinctly raised in correspondence with head insertion; pronotal sculpturing made of large and raised tubercles and carinae as follows: monolobate basal carina smooth inverted T-shaped in dorsal view, with branches of T being longer than the main axis, base of disc with two raised tubercles, each side with two raised transverse carinae, monolobate anterior carina distinctly raised to form one small weakly raised tubercle with a coarse U- or V-shaped apex (frontal view).

: base smooth, median area covered by impressed transverse short comma-shaped punctures, apical third and sides smooth.
<emphasis id="B5A91854110EFFB6FCA1AA851AAB97E8" box="[831,897,1460,1484]" italics="true" pageId="84" pageNumber="189">Elytra</emphasis>
: longer than wide (W/L ratio = 0.95), subovoidal (dorsal view), strongly convex; humeral callus marked by a tubercle; elytral surface uniformly covered by small narrow horseshoe-shaped punctures with opening directed backwards and having a setigerous pore inside, interpunctural distance about equal to punctural diameter; inferior sutural stria weakly developed, striated articular area hardly visible in lateral view, relatively narrow and short, marginal area medium-sized; elytral articular process well developed, smooth and shiny. Elytral sculpturing as follows: base with two strongly raised large oblique carinae near apex of scutellum, next to them a humeral oblique longer carina; elytral suture marked by a longitudinal line almost reaching the scutellum, elytral dorsally with five longitudinal continuous carinae occupying about three quarters of elytral length, elytral sides with irregular rows of short longitudinal carinae. <emphasis id="B5A91854110FFFB7FF30AE45180493A8" bold="true" box="[174,302,372,396]" pageId="85" pageNumber="190">Etymology.</emphasis>
Latin adjective in the nominative singular, meaning “amazing” or “admirable”, due to the extremely unusual and beautiful dorsal sculpturing.
